// Apple Calendar OAuth wrapper
import { fetch } from 'undici'; // Using undici for HTTP requests
export interface AppleCalendarEvent {
id: string;
title: string;
description?: string;
startDate: string;
endDate: string;
location?: string;
attendees?: Array<{
email: string;
name?: string;
}>;
}
export interface AppleCalendar {
id: string;
title: string;
isPrimary?: boolean;
}
/**
* Initialize Apple Calendar OAuth client
*/
export const initializeOAuth = (clientId: string, clientSecret: string, redirectUri: string) => {
// This would typically configure the OAuth client for Apple
// For now, we'll just return the configuration data
return {
clientId,
clientSecret,
redirectUri,
authorizationUrl: 'https://appleid.apple.com/auth/authorize',
tokenUrl: 'https://appleid.apple.com/auth/token',
};
};
/**
* Get user calendar list using OAuth token
*/
export const getUserCalendars = async (
clientConfig: any,
accessToken: string
): Promise<AppleCalendar[]> => {
try {
// In a real implementation, this would make a request to Apple's calendar API
// using the access token
// Simulate real API call
const response = await fetch(
'https://api.apple.com/calendar/v1/calendars',
{
method: 'GET',
headers: {
'Authorization': `Bearer ${accessToken}`,
'Content-Type': 'application/json',
}
}
);
if (!response.ok) {
throw new Error(`HTTP error! status: ${response.status}`);
}
const data = await response.json() as { calendars?: any[] };
// Map to expected format
return data.calendars?.map((item: any) => ({
id: item.id,
title: item.title,
isPrimary: item.isPrimary
})) || [];
} catch (error) {
console.error('Error fetching user calendars:', error);
throw new Error('Failed to fetch user calendars');
}
};
